An Iraqi delegation headed to Iran today to prove to them what Iran already knows; Iran is aiding and training militias to fight against the government and U.S. forces in Iraq. And this will stop Iran how? The fact of the matter is it won't. Iran has every reason to destabilize Iraq. Few in Iran have forgotten the eight year war begun by Iraq where up to a million people died. The Iraqi government is weak and is demonstrating its weakness by pleading with Iran. Within Iraq there still exist plenty of Sunnis to kill and they have the infidel to deal with. As long as these conditions continue to exist Iran has no reason to stop what they are doing.

Uranium, move over. It appears the mass king of the naturally occurring elements has been defeated. Scientists appear to have discovered a naturally occurring element with a mass of 292. Scientists speculate the atomic number of this new element to be 122 well above the atomic number of 92 for Uranium.
